
BU was recently recognised for its contribution to world–leading excellence and pioneering development in computer animation. The Queen’s Anniversary Prizes form part of the national honours system and are the most prestigious awards in UK education. This award celebrates the talent, commitment and knowledge of the University’s National Centre for Computer Animation (NCCA). For the past 22 years, the NCCA, based in BU’s Media School, has been at the forefront of computer animation education and research in the UK, consistently blending art and design with mathematical and computer science.
BU’s Animation team focuses on this distinctive learning approach which sets it apart from other institutions in the UK. Undergraduate and postgraduate degrees have produced award winning Alumni who have stamped their impact on the industry. Almost half of all graduates from visual effects (VFX) courses who gained employment in the VFX industry have graduated from BU.
